Do you need a visa?

Two simple paths — check yours before you book.

🛂

e-visa required

Most non-exempt nationalities — including the USA, India, China, Taiwan, Australia & Canada — apply online for the official e-visa before arrival. Four digital files; no embassy visit.

Visa-exempt (short stays)

Korea, Japan, the UK, Germany, France, Italy & several ASEAN nations enter visa-free for short stays (up to 45 days for eligible countries). Always confirm the current rule at evisa.gov.vn.
